How Managers Know The Routine Is Not Working
Even a well-run trash program can run into trouble if the scope is too narrow or the expectations are unclear. The warning signs usually show up in the same places: near stairwells, by breezeways, around dumpster pads, and anywhere residents improvise their own disposal habits.
A few common problems deserve a closer look:
- trash placed in hallways or common areas after cutoff time
- oversized or prohibited items mixed into regular bags
- complaints about missed collections
- inconsistent use of the service across buildings

How To Match The Service To The Property
A property manager reviewing valet garbage service Round Rock TX should expect practical answers, not vague assurances.
The best fit is usually the company that is clear about scope. That means saying what is included, what is excluded, how residents are notified, and what happens when the property has a holiday schedule or special event.
